Transaction 21387a2adbe24b71a47da0dbe30d4e60463709384dcc16e66e55b28c5cdfc7a6
1 Input
1 Output
-
21387a2adbe24b71a47da0dbe30d4e60463709384dcc16e66e55b28c5cdfc7a6:0
- value
- 53700305133
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e0081645289a9c5cca7cf582a4bcf50d6c00039 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QA3Equtaz3JUPdAjDKg68DdDWons5v7qv